2016000165Southern Historical Press Inc. 2016. Book. New. Hardcover. By: Ruth Webb O¿Dell Pub. 1951 Reprinted 2016 485 pages Hard Cover New Index ISBN #0-89308-276-7. Cocke county was formed in 1797 and BURNED in 1878 making this book a MUST for those working in Cocke county and East Tennessee. This book contains vast amounts of historical and genealogical source material from early school superintendents churches postmasters register of Deeds sheriffs tax assessors Indian names Indian Marriages lists of soldiers in the Confederacy Federal soldiers in the Civil War World War I & II militia 1808-1810 and much more. Detailed genealogies and biographical sketches are given on the following families: Allen Ball Boydston Burnett Christian Clark Dawson Denton Driskill Faubion Fine Gillett Gilland Gorman Gouchenour Hopkins Huff Inman Jobe Jones Lee Lemings Lillard mcKay McNabb Mims Morell O¿Dell O¿Neil ParrottPalmer Peck Roadman Sanduskey Smith Stanberry Stokely Susong Whitson Wood and many others. 192015410New York: A.L. Burt Company. Fair. c.1920. 1st Edition. Hardcover. pictorial cover; no dust jacket well-used book heavily worn at edges fraying to cloth in numerous spots soiling to page edges etc.; the binding is intact although the front hinge is a bit weakened; non-authorial gift inscription on front endpaper. B&W frontispiece Juvenile baseball fiction about a young fellow who has a natural talent for walloping the horsehide but has some struggles with getting his head right about the importance of an education. There's a great scene in Chapter VI about a third of the way into the book in which Pop Murray a veteran ballplayer himself and young Pep's coach and mentor hauls out a book called "Lives and Records of Famous Baseball Players" and proceeds to demonstrate to the wavering Pep that all the really great ballplayers of the day from Christy Mathewson to Jim Thorpe were college men one and all. Ironically Babe Ruth himself gets no mention in this scene but of course he had been educated if you can call it that at a Catholic reformatory/orphanage in Baltimore. Following this Pep talk ha! the boy goes back to the fictional Wingate Academy and leads his team to victory because of course he does and also graduates from school AND is granted admission to something called the Order of the Golden Bat. His biggest trouble for the rest of the story seems to be trying to avoid violating Rule Thirteen which has something to do with unauthorized and improper visitations to a neighboring girls' school. Although the book's narrative has nothing to do with Ruth himself it's preceded by "A Brief Biographical Sketch of the Author" -- which if nothing else demonstrates that the myth-making machinery that would ultimately elevate Ruth to something like God-like status was already well in motion. It's interesting to note that it was written just before the conclusion of the 1920 season -- Ruth's first with the Yankees after they purchased his contract from the Boston Red Sox -- and that its statement that "as this is written he has amassed a tremendous total of fifty-one home runs" permits us to know almost exactly when the writer's deadline was because Ruth hit his 50th and 51st homers of the season he would ultimately reach 54 then an all-time record on September 24 at the Polo Grounds against the Washington Senators. Because A.L. Burt did not generally state subsequent printings of its books it may not be possible to definitively identify this copy as a first printing although it should at least be noted that none of the books advertised in the ten pages of ads at the back of this volume all in various juvenile fiction series was published later than 1919. .
